New Delhi: Weather conditions in Delhi and Rajasthan have begun to improve, with chances of only scattered rains today. The met department has however issued a weather warning for the next 5 days. Heavy rain is likely in Tamil Nadu and Kerala today. On May 9, Meghalaya, Nagaland ,Manipur and Mizoram may witness a thunderstorm.

Dust storm, with a wind speed of 70 kilometres per hour, had hit the national capital and neighbouring Gurgaon just before midnight on Monday. The dust storm was followed by a squall, bringing down the temperature after a hot day, the weatherman said. 

The high-velocity wind swept through Delhi around 11.15 PM, an official at the Safdarjung observatory said.

In Tripura, an elderly woman was killed and over 1,000 houses were damaged following a severe storm, officials from the state emergency operation centre said. The IMD forecast for May 9 says heavy rain is very likely at isolated places in Assam and Meghalaya.

The met department has issued warnings about thunderstorms and squalls across 20 states: Punjab, Haryana, Chandigarh, Delhi, Bihar, Assam, Meghalaya, West Bengal, Nagaland, Manipur, Mizoram, Tripura, Uttar Pradesh, Jharkhand, Sikkim, Odisha, Telangana, north Karnataka, Tamil Nadu and Kerala.
May 08, 2018 07:19 (IST)
The bad weather in most states is likely to extend till Wednesday. Last week, at least 120 people were killed and more than 300 others injured across five states due to dust storms, thunderstorms and lightning.
